>>> Any other Canadians having issues with MythWeather and ENVCAN sources?
>>> I can't seem to get it to give me Toronto weather if the source is
>>> Envcan and not all of the screens have sources other than ENVCAN
>>> available for Toronto.
>>>
>>
>> There was a fix committed 6 days ago to master.  I can't recall if it
>> was backported to 0.26 or not.

Hadn't done an upgrade in a few weeks. Did one just now and all is good.

The one thing that has never worked for me though is the wunderground
animated map for Toronto. I have the Anvil level developer acct and I
placed the wunderground.key in both /home/ian/.mythtv/MythWeather and
/home/mythtv/.mythtv/MythWeather but it has never grabbed an animated map
for me.

Is there any further way to debug that?
